Hi team,

Before I hand off the 3.2 release, please note the humidity sensor drift reported on Verdana controllers in the Elmbrook trial site. Drift exceeds 4% after roughly ten days of continuous operation; firmware 3.2.1 adds an automatic recalibration cycle every 72 hours. Support should advise growers to install 3.2.1 and trigger a manual recalibration once. The hotfix bundle must be verified before distribution, so I'm including the signing key used for the 3.2.1 packages below.

release key, fahof-yagap: bky3_m5d

☐ Before rotating the Tocksweep scheduler keys, confirm the cron drift investigation is closed: support should verify that no jobs on the Hallin cluster are still firing more than 90 seconds late, and that the clock-sync fix has been deployed to every worker. Attach the final drift report to the ceremony record. When both checks pass, unseal the rotation workstation using the recovery passphrase noted immediately below this item.

recovery phrase for kagep-kadug: praox-wenael

Handover — Top Floor Quiet Room

Priya, the quiet room on level 9 at Calder House is now bookable again after the ventilation fix. Please keep the blinds down until the glare film arrives, and log any booking clashes with facilities. The door lock was rekeyed on Tuesday, so use the new code below.

badge for fajog-fahap: bdg-G-50